Hi, hoping someone can possibly help. I have a hen who’s been sneezing a lot and has had swollen eyes. All behavior seems the same and she eats/drinks but stopped laying… anybody ever have this issue before? All my other hens are fine. It’s been about 4 days since I noticed….

It looks like there may be bubbles in the right eye. Is that what you are seeing? That and swollen eyelid can be mycoplasma gallisepticum or MG/CRD, a chronic respiratory disease. You may want to treat her with an antibiotic, such as Tylosin powder or Denagard in her water. Here is where to find Tylosin, and dosage is 1 tsp per gallon of water for 5 days. Change it every other day.

Thank you for this 🙏 is it okay to go ahead & treat my entire flock? They aren’t showing any signs… and I’m assuming don’t consume eggs until then ?
 
It is best to only treat the chicken showing symptoms. You can accomplish that by keeping her in a wire dog crate with the others in view. Here is a link for TiaGard or Denagard tiamiulin:
